Former Military Officer Turned Deputy Governor of Samara Region Called Back to Active Duty

The⁤ vice-governor of the Samara region, Dmitry Kholin,‍ was‍ served a summons by military command officials to return ‍to the‍ front. An order for his premature dismissal from military ⁤service was deemed illegal and ⁣canceled,‍ as⁣ reported by ⁢”Kommersant”.

If Kholin fails to appear at the military unit within 48 hours, he may face the initiation of a criminal ‌case. The summons was delivered to Kholin in his office for his signature.

Kholin was mobilized in October 2022 and served as the⁣ head​ of the combat training department of the 30th separate motorized rifle brigade⁣ of the 2nd Guards Combined Arms Army with​ the rank of Major. Prior to his military service, he had a 14-year tenure ⁤in the regional government, serving as the head of‌ Zhigulevsk and a deputy of the Samara regional Duma.

In February 2024, Kholin resigned from military service after being approved‌ by the Samara regional Duma​ for the position of head of the governor’s administration on the recommendation of Governor Dmitry‌ Azarov.
